Job description

Job Overview:

Responsible for developing and implementing standard operating practices and processes that support minimum performance expectations. Supports DC operations front-line leadership to ensure proper and consistent standards application. Resolves LM issues through collaboration with LM vendors, UNFI IT, and Process Excellence Engineering Team.

Job Responsibilities:

Core Responsibilities:

  • Utilize a standardized approach to Labor Management Systems (LMS and LMS Engineered Labor Standard - ELS).
  • Design, configure, and test LMS.
  • Perform LMS system integration testing, troubleshoot, and resolve issues.
  • Support LMS according to documented SOPs/PWIs.
  • Improve and monitor reporting accuracy for ELS reports and dashboards (SCI, Power BI, Databricks).
  • Lead engineering projects related to LMS, process improvement, and re-engineering.
  • Provide training to Operations leadership on Labor Management.
  • Train Industrial/Process Engineers to become LMS subject matter experts.
  • Partner with DC leadership to implement process improvements and update SOPs & PWIs.
  • Support labor modeling through analysis, time studies, engineered standards, and layout evaluations.
  • Maintain DC layout accuracy using AutoCAD.
  • Identify operational bottlenecks and develop solutions.
  • Assist in developing and implementing Engineering Labor Standards, documenting all modifications.
  • Record LMS conversions and upgrades via SOPs and tools.
  • Review and adjust current standards for accuracy.
  • Engage associates for feedback and improvement opportunities.
  • Identify system and interface improvements for performance calculation.
  • Perform other relevant duties as required.
